Jo Sonja's Guide to Decorative Painting is not just a complete painting course that gives readers the tools they need to reach their full creative potential, but it also provides an overview of the rich and varied painting traditions that have left their mark on an extraordinary art form.
Jo Sonja offers indispensable advice on how to choose essential supplies as well as how to properly prepare a wide range of surfaces. Instead of relying on those all-too-familiar creative "crutches" of patterns and projects, she stresses the importance of individual interpretation, encouraging readers to develop their drawing skills and to explore their unique color personalities. In addition, she demonstrates how mastering just a few basic strokes not only improves brush control but can hasten the quest for a personal style. To complete the preparatory chapters, she reviews an impressive array of painting and finishing techniques. In the last three chapters, Jo Sonja illustraes and documents the decorative painting styles of the last 300 years, rendering them in a wonderfully charming way that allows us a glimpse into her own creative process.
